Wireless Time Signals: Radio-Telegraphic Time And Weather Signals Transmitted From The Eiffel Tower, And Their Reception (1915) is a book published by the Paris Bureau Of Longitudes. The book provides a comprehensive description of the wireless time and weather signals transmitted from the Eiffel Tower in Paris during the early 20th century. It includes detailed information on the technology used for transmitting these signals, as well as their reception by various stations around the world. The book also covers the history and development of wireless telegraphy and its use in transmitting time signals.
